Key legal question
Whether the employee's position was a 'suppressed post' under the merger social plan Z and entitled her to early retirement
Extracted holding
Yes. The restructuring substantially changed the job, responsibilities, hierarchy, support staff, and local management structure, so the former post no longer existed in the contractual sense.
Extracted reasoning
A post is suppressed when, viewed under the parties' contractual expectations, the work position is so transformed that it no longer corresponds to what was agreed; substantial changes in content, place, employer structure, and responsibility may amount to a new post.
